metis
appears in 1 paper titles
Definition
Named for the Greek goddess of wisdom and cunning, and reused often as a system name. In computing it is best known as a long-standing graph partitioning library, used to split graphs and meshes evenly for parallel computation and scheduling. In machine learning papers it also turns up as the proper name of a newly proposed system, so check the context before assuming which one is meant.
